getconf
是一个用于查询系统配置变量值的命令行工具
以下是一些常见的 getconf
输出解析示例:
$ getconf FILE_MAX
输出示例:
2147483647
这表示系统支持的最大文件大小为 2GB。
$ getconf NAME_MAX
输出示例:
255
这表示系统支持的最大文件名长度为 255 个字符。
$ getconf ADDR_FAMILY_MAX
输出示例:
65
这表示系统支持的最大地址族数量为 65。
$ getconf THREAD_MAX
输出示例:
1048576
这表示系统支持的最大线程数为 1048576。
要解析 getconf
的输出,你可以将其与其他命令或脚本结合使用。例如,你可以将输出存储在一个变量中,然后根据需要进行处理:
max_file_size=$(getconf FILE_MAX)
echo "最大文件大小: $max_file_size 字节"
这将输出:
最大文件大小: 2147483647 字节